The Great Aussie Meat Pie

Savor the authentic taste of Australia with "The Great Aussie Meat Pie," a hearty and crowd-pleasing dish that embodies comfort food at its finest. This recipe features a savory ground beef filling infused with rich beef stock, a hint of Worcestershire sauce, and a touch of garlic and onion for depth of flavor. The filling is enveloped in a buttery shortcrust pastry base and crowned with flaky puff pastry, baked to golden perfection. With its perfectly seasoned filling thickened with a cornflour slurry and a glossy egg-washed crust, this meat pie is the ultimate combination of crispy, tender, and delicious. Ideal for a family dinner or as a grab-and-go snack, this classic Australian dish is a guaranteed favorite for any occasion. Serve warm with tomato sauce (ketchup) for an iconic finishing touch!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:45 mins
Total Time:65 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 medium brown onion, finely ch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ic cloves, minced
  • 500 grams ground beef (mince beef)
  • 1 cup beef stock
  • 2 tablespoons tomato paste
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 2 teaspoons cornflour
  • 2 tablespoons water
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on black pepper, freshly ground
  • 2 sheets shortcrust pastry
  • 2 sheets puff pastry
  • 1 large egg, beaten

Directions

Step 1

Preheat your oven to 200°C (390°F).

Step 2

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and minced garlic, cooking until softened and fragrant, about 3-4 minutes.

Step 3

Add the ground beef to the skillet and cook, breaking it up with a wooden spoon, until browned, about 6-8 minutes.

Step 4

Stir in the beef stock, tomato paste, and Worcestershire sauce. Reduce heat to medium-low and let the mixture simmer for 10 minutes.

Step 5

In a small bowl, mix the cornflour with water to create a slurry. Stir the slurry into the beef mixture and cook until slightly thickened, about 2-3 minutes. Season with salt and black pepper to taste. Remove from heat and let cool slightly.

Step 6

On a lightly floured surface, roll out the shortcrust pastry sheets and use them to line four individual pie tins or a large pie dish. Trim excess pastry.

Step 7

Spoon the cooled meat filling into the pastry-lined tins or dish, packing it in firmly.

Step 8

Cover the pies with puff pastry sheets, pressing the edges to seal. Trim off any excess pastry and crimp the edges with a fork for decoration.

Step 9

Brush the tops with beaten egg to ensure a golden, shiny crust.

Step 10

Using a sharp knife, cut a small slit in the center of each pie to allow steam to escape during baking.

Step 11

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the pastry is golden brown and crisp.

Step 12

Remove from the oven and let the pies rest for 5 minutes before serving. Enjoy your homemade Aussie Meat Pies!
